Black Hat SEO is a big NO NO for me!.. It uses illegal and not following the rules and regulations just to get back links easily. Here are some of the techniques use by the black hat specialists: - cloaking - link farms - spamming - keyword stuffing - door-way pages - invisible/hidden text
